Walden is a small town located in the United States. Situated in the state of Colorado, Walden is known for its picturesque landscapes and natural beauty. The town is nestled in the scenic North Park Valley, surrounded by the stunning Rocky Mountains. With its tranquil atmosphere and charming small-town feel, Walden offers a peaceful escape from the hustle and bustle of city life.
One of the main attractions in Walden is the stunning Routt National Forest, which spans across thousands of acres. The forest is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ts, offering a wide range of recreational activities such as hiking, camping, fishing, and wildlife viewing. Visitors can explore the numerous trails that wind through the forest, providing bre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.
Another notable feature of Walden is its close proximity to the Mount Zirkel Wilderness Area. This protected wilderness area is a paradise for nature lovers, with its untouched forests, alpine meadows, and crystal-clear lakes. Hikers can embark on challenging trails that lead to the summit of Mount Zirkel, offering panoramic vistas that are truly awe-inspiring.
Walden is also known for its rich history and cultural heritage. The town is home to several historic buildings and landmarks, including the Old North Park Jail Museum. This museum provides visitors with a glimpse into the past, showcasing artifacts and exhibits that highlight the early days of settlement in the area.
